package io.ebean.cache;
import io.ebean.meta.MetricVisitor;
import java.util.LinkedHashMap;
import java.util.Map;
import java.util.Set;
/**
* Represents part of the "L2" server side cache.
* <p>
* This is used to cache beans or query results (bean collections).
* </p>
* <p>
* There are 2 ServerCache's for each bean type. One is used as the 'bean cache'
* which holds beans of a given type. The other is the 'query cache' holding
* query results for a given type.
* </p>
*/
public interface ServerCache {
default Map<Object, Object> getAll(Set<Object> keys) {
Map<Object, Object> map = new LinkedHashMap<>();
for (Object key : keys) {
Object value = get(key);
if (value != null) {
map.put(key, value);
}
}
return map;
}
/**
* Return the value given the key.
*/
Object get(Object id);
/**
* Put all the values in the cache.
*/
default void putAll(Map<Object, Object> keyValues) {
keyValues.forEach(this::put);
}
/**
* Put the value in the cache with a given id.
*/
void put(Object id, Object value);
/**
* Remove the entries from the cache given the id values.
*/
default void removeAll(Set<Object> keys) {
keys.forEach(this::remove);
}
/**
* Remove a entry from the cache given its id.
*/
void remove(Object id);
/**
* Clear all entries from the cache.
*/
void clear();
/**
* Return the number of entries in the cache.
*/
int size();
/**
* Return the hit ratio the cache is currently getting.
*/
int getHitRatio();
/**
* Return statistics for the cache.
*
* @param reset if true the statistics are reset.
*/
ServerCacheStatistics getStatistics(boolean reset);
/**
* Visit the metrics for the cache.
*/
default void visit(MetricVisitor visitor) {
// do nothing by default
}
}
